Online & Distance Learning at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Lehigh Valley
Many students take online classes at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Lehigh Valley. Of 867 students, 24 (3%) studied exclusively online and 560 (65%) took at least some classes online.

General Information Science Bachelor’s Program at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Lehigh Valley
Of the 9 bachelor’s general information science graduates at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Lehigh Valley, 0% were women (0) and 100% were men (9).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of General Information Science bachelor’s degree recipients at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Lehigh Valley.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 5 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 4 |
Minority students account for 44% of General Information Science bachelor’s degree recipients at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Lehigh Valley, lower than the national average of 53%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
